Thank you for your Time and information !I understand now. It is a plastic laminate and it is exact match to Tafisa Winter Cherry.
http://www.tafisa.ca/our-colours/winter-cherry
Tafisa is a melamine product with a particle board core. This wouldn't be suitable for a marine application. When I get to work tomorrow I will find out the supplier of the plastic laminate match and the colour number. The core we used was Baltic Birch. It is a very stable plywood that is excellent for laminate.
